At 8.00 the repeat of NCIS did much better than the competition, with 13.1 million viewers and 2.8 on the 18-49 demo. Next was NBC, with 7.7 million viewers. Oh yeah, after announcing and promoting a fresh episode of NCIS, CBS went with a repeat in the end.
At 9.00 the latest episode of the year of The Unit got beaten by Biggest Loser, 10.8 million vs 11.3 million viewers. Same on the 18-49 demo where NBC’s crap scored 4.5, beating the repeat of House on Fox (3.3) and CBS’ fresh drama (2.9)
At 10.00 NBC’s shit was still leading, sadly. It was a bad slot for dramas : Cane did pretty much do as good as it usually does, which is not good, but Boston Legal on ABC did so bad (7.7 million) it almost makes Cane’s number (7.1 million) look good.
